Valencia CF Femenino end the Finetwork Liga F 2022.23 on Friday It does so against Sevilla FC at the Jesús Navas stadium at 8 pm kick-off time.
Valencia CF Femenino currently ninth on 37 points, and aspire to win to better that position. The reverse fixture saw Valencia CF Femenino beat Sevilla FC 2-0 with goals from Anita Marcos and Macarena Portales.
Jesús Oliva's side are coming off a 2-0 defeat at the Puchades against Madrid CFF, while Cristian Toro's side lost at home to UDG Tenerife (3-1).
